The Role…

To run all food and beverage operations throughout the hotel and manage the team to ensure all areas run to the required standards at all times. Working as part of a motivated team, you will provide constant levels of excellent service and customer relations to all guests. With a friendly, professional, and outgoing personality, you will help to drive sales within the F&B areas of the operation, whilst being an ambassador for Luxury Family Hotels.

What we need from you…

• Previous experience leading within similar properties at Restaurant Manager level
• Positive, welcoming attitude and good communication skills
• Commitment to delivering a high level of customer service
• Excellent grooming standards
• Good analytical mind
• Ability to work on your own and as part of a team
• Competent level of IT proficiency
• Fluent English both verbally and written
• Flexibility to work hours as determined by the business, shifts include evenings, weekends and bank holidays
